THE STATE OF NEW HAMPSHIRE

SUPREME COURT

In Case No. 2021-0334, Rainmaker Irrigation v. Moira Ryan,
the court on September 30, 2022, issued the following order:

Having considered the brief filed by the defendant, Moira Ryan, and the
record submitted on appeal, the court concludes that oral argument is
unnecessary in this case, see Sup. Ct. R. 18(1), and that the defendant, as the
appealing party, has not established reversible error, see Sup. Ct. R. 25(8);
Gallo v. Traina, 166 N.H. 737, 740 (2014).

Affirmed.

MacDonald, C.J., and Hicks, Bassett, Hantz Marconi, and Donovan, JJ.,
concurred.
